Job Description
Job Summary:
The Team Leader is responsible for managing a shift within the sorting center, ensuring efficient parcel processing, quality standards, and cost targets are met. This role plays a critical part in frontline execution and team performance. Additionally, the Team Leader acts as a deputy to the Operations Manager when required, ensuring full operational continuity, decision-making, and coordination across the site.
Key Responsibilities:
Shift Operations Management Lead and coordinate daily sorting operations (inbound, sorting, outbound) Ensure achievement of key KPIs: throughput, scan compliance, error rate, dispatch timeliness Monitor real-time flow and adjust manpower allocation based on volume fluctuations Ensure proper use of sorting equipment and system tools
Team Leadership & People Management Manage, coach, and motivate a team of operators and line leads Conduct daily briefings (start/end of shift) and communicate targets clearly Monitor attendance, productivity, and discipline Identify training needs and develop team capabilities
Performance & Continuous Improvement Track and analyze shift performance (productivity, cost per parcel, quality) Identify root causes of issues (delays, mis-sorts, backlog) and implement corrective actions Support process optimization and cost reduction initiatives Drive a culture of accountability and performance
Deputy Operations Manager Responsibilities Act as Operations Manager during absence (shift or full day coverage) Take ownership of site-wide coordination across inbound, sorting, and outbound flows Manage escalations (volume spikes, system issues, staffing shortages) Make operational decisions impacting service level and cost Coordinate with cross-functional teams (linehaul, last mile, maintenance, HR) Ensure reporting and communication to upper management
Health, Safety & Compliance Enforce all safety protocols on the floor Ensure compliance with operational SOPs and labor regulations Lead by example in maintaining a safe and organized work environment
